A fusion of travel literature and cultural criticism investigating the dark
history of the US and exploring how past horrors – from witch trials to slavery and genocide
– continue to haunt the national consciousness.
Haunted States is a unique guidebook that explores the dark, often horrifying, history of
the US. Based on the author’s journey across the United States in summer 2022,
it explores locations connected to Gothic fiction and film, tracking the
relationship between the American landscapes and the various forms of fictional horror
the nation has produced over the centuries.

Part cultural history and part travelogue,
Haunted States traces how the American Gothic draws inspiration from the natural and
built environments, with the astounding geographical variation of the landscape
influencing the distinctive forms of horror produced across its many diverse regions. The
book also investigates how the horrors of the American Gothic have their roots in the
nation’s dark history of colonialism, slavery, violence and oppression – past sins that
continue to haunt the national consciousness to this day. Taking horror (in
literature, film and the visual arts) as its starting point, Haunted States investigates the
landscapes, places and cultures that produced it.

Incorporating first-person travel
narrative, historical context and supplementary interviews, Haunted States journeys
across the USA to learn about its eclectic, regional forms of horror.

Miranda Corcoran is a lecturer in twenty-first-century literature at University College Cork. Her first monograph, Witchcraft and Adolescence in American Popular Culture: Teen Witches, was published in June 2022 by the University of Wales Press. Her next book, a study of the 1996 film The Craft, will be published by Auteur/Liverpool University Press in summer 2023. She has published in numerous academic journals and regularly provides DVD audio-commentaries and video essays for horror releases.
